Mining stocks as a 10-bagger? The contrarian setup is real, but the execution in this post is sloppy. Yes, miners are trading at “left for dead” valuations despite strong gold and copper prices, and yes, history shows they outperform during inflationary spikes and tech downturns. But GDXJ is a dumpster fire of cash-burning dilution machines. Most of these companies will never produce an ounce of gold, let alone generate free cash flow. If you want real upside, you need companies that can survive and thrive at today’s prices—not just in a speculative mania. That means targeting low-cost, high-margin gold producers like Agnico Eagle (AEM), B2Gold (BTG), and Kinross (KGC), all of which are already profitable with strong balance sheets and low AISC. If you’re looking for 10-baggers, forget ETFs—focus on single-asset, high-grade juniors with clear paths to production and limited dilution. And if you’re serious about commodities, you can’t stop at gold—copper and lithium need to be part of the equation. Electrification is the defining macro trend of the next decade, and demand for these metals is far outpacing supply. Copper is an existential bottleneck for the energy transition, and the best-positioned producers—First Quantum (FM.TO) and Freeport-McMoRan (FCX)—run massive, cost-efficient mines that will print cash at current prices. Lithium, meanwhile, is a looming supply crisis. Sigma Lithium (SGML) has the lowest-cost hard rock operation on the planet (~$500/ton LCE) with zero net debt, while Albemarle (ALB) generates billions in free cash flow and has a conservative 1.2x net debt/EBITDA. These aren’t speculation plays—these are capital-efficient, fundamentally strong companies that will benefit regardless of whether we get a speculative mining bubble. The key is balance sheet strength and cost efficiency. Agnico Eagle’s AISC is just ~$1,239/oz with net debt under $217M. B2Gold runs at sub-$1,100/oz AISC with a net cash position and a 6% dividend. Kinross has aggressively deleveraged, slashing net debt by $800M to just ~1.0x EBITDA. In copper, First Quantum’s cash costs sit at ~$1.40/lb, while Freeport-McMoRan remains the safest pick with AISC of ~$1.60/lb and a pristine ~0.7x net debt/EBITDA. If you want exposure to mining, this is how you build a portfolio—gold for defensive value, copper for secular growth, and lithium for explosive upside. GDXJ? That’s dead money.

SGML has a Market Cap of ~2 billion currently. Their 2023 revenue was 181 million, which when you consider their 92 million cost of revenue and 113 million operating expenses, means they lost money doing it. Good news is they're taking on debt to expand with so they can, uh, lose more money doing higher volume? Knock a billion off that price and I'm still not buying.

SGML The price was climbing in 2022 in sympathy with rumors that Tesla was going to buy it. Since early 2023, it’s been tumbling; almost halving from low 40 to mid 20’s, due to factors in the lithium market, but what also seems to be in sympathy with a divorce between the founders who were married. They have a decent operation, and considered undervalued. It’s possible they may still get bought up by a tech company. Likely a a buy by a big tech company as soon as the price drops a little more. They’ve all been eyeballing it, and divorces can be messy. It’s a good buy below $30. It may go even lower. If it does, it will be likely get scooped up.

Part of this crash is related to nationalization news, but an even bigger part of this move today was just an overall rotation out of all miners/commodities as a whole. VALE, RIO, BHP, FCX, MP, etc. all dropped quite massively. &nbsp; So I'll play devil's advocate. Lithium as a whole is going through a severe cyclical downturn/correction (partly due to price wars between the EV cos). If someone wanted exposure to lithium, why would they take the additional risk at all of nationalization (company specific risk) in addition to commodity price risk? &nbsp; That being said, I do think most of the drop is from sector rotation out of mining. I think if you strongly believe in the lithium sector, I'd recommend diversifying and investing in juniors like SGML or PLL with limited/no threat of nationalization.
